Melissa Copley is a vice chairman in Newmark’s Chicago office. Since 1988, Ms. Copley has specialized in tenant representation with expertise in managing corporate and law firm client relationships, portfolio strategic planning, and negotiating large, complex transactions. Her rigorous and strategic processes are designed to achieve meaningful cost savings, a wide range of flexibility, brand identity, and other high-value results for her clients. As a result of decades of client portfolio work, she is known in real estate markets across the U.S., where she has demonstrated strong leadership skills and beneficial transactions for her clients throughout her career.
Ms. Copley has completed a wide range of real estate transactions, including leases, sale/leasebacks, subleases, assignments, building dispositions, build-to-suits, land acquisitions and dispositions, and incentives agreements. Ms. Copley provides portfolio strategic planning from which workplace strategies and metrics are derived for her portfolio clients. These strategic activities and transactions have resulted in tremendous cost savings (in one case, a $76MM reduction in total occupancy costs) and other benefits for her clients (i.e. significant concessions packages; extensive flexibility, including contraction and termination rights, rights of first offer and refusal, expansion and renewal options; minimal capital risk and cost containment provisions; interruption of services protection; prominent building signage in some cases where none existed previously; and non-disturbance in the event of landlord default on its mortgage). Her detailed terms letters and lease comments ensure the negotiated terms are secured. Ms. Copley has completed $3B in real estate transactions. Ms. Copley has led assignments in over 40 cities worldwide, including the U.S., the United Kingdom, Europe, and Asia.
Ms. Copley began her career in 1983 at Citibank N.A. in pension funds in New York City. She then moved into venture capital in Chicago, while she studied for her MBA in Northwestern University’s Evening Program. In 1988, she was recruited by LaSalle Partners, now JLL, where she became an equity partner and international director. She was a top producer and leader of JLL’s largest tenant representation team (35 people), which closed assignments totaling over 20 million square feet, and she founded and chaired JLL’s law firm practice, having represented some of the largest law firms in Chicago, including Seyfarth, Katten, and Jones Day, as well as Foley nationwide, alongside her other corporate portfolio clients, including GATX Corporation, UnitedHealth Group, and Sprint, among others. In 2005, she founded Copley Advisors, which she led for five years. In 2010, she merged her company with Mohr Partners, where she was a managing partner of the downtown Chicago office and led the firm’s law firm practice. In 2014, Ms. Copley was recruited to join Newmark as a vice chairman in the firm’s Chicago office.
Ms. Copley has been an industry speaker at numerous conferences (CoreNet Global, Crain’s Chicago Business, Law Seminars International, Executive Women in Corporate Real Estate (EWCRE), Bisnow and the International Association of Attorneys and Executives in Corporate Real Estate (AECRE). She led the downtown Chicago office panel discussion at the Illinois Real Estate Journal’s Chicago Commercial Real Estate Forecast Conference for five years. Ms. Copley has written about the commercial real estate market for various publications; has taught courses, including “Negotiations” at CoreNet Global and “Real Estate Finance” at Northwestern University’s Kellogg School of Management from 1990 to 1992; and has lectured in real estate economics at Northeastern Illinois University.
